Comprehending Mental Health Assessment
Mental health assessment is a systematic process used to determine an individual's mental health status. It involves gathering details from various sources, including interviews, questionnaires, and behavioral observations. This information assists specialists identify mental health conditions, understand their seriousness, and advise proper treatment strategies.
Secret Components of Mental Health Assessment
Clinical Interviews: The primary step usually involves an in person interview where clinicians examine the client's history, signs, and functioning. This can help to uncover underlying concerns, such as trauma or chronic stress.
Standardized Questionnaires: These are used to measure elements of mental health. Commonly utilized tools consist of:
Hamilton Anxiety Rating Scale (HAM-A)Beck Depression Inventory (BDI)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7-item scale (GAD-7)
Behavioral Observations: Clinicians may observe the individual's behavior in a controlled environment or natural settings to get insights into their mental health.
Security Information: Input from household, buddies, or previous healthcare companies can provide a broader view of the person's mental health history and present condition.

When an assessment is completed, constant monitoring ends up being important in managing mental health effectively. Monitoring can take different types and should be integrated into regular care.
Methods of Monitoring Mental Health
Regular Check-Ins: Scheduling routine appointments with mental health experts permits continuous evaluation of signs and their effect on life.
Self-Monitoring Tools: Individuals can utilize journals, apps, or worksheets to track their mood and signs. This self-reflection can improve self-awareness and inform conversations with clinicians.
Family and Peer Reports: Input from trusted family members or friends can offer additional context about changes in habits or mood.
Technology-Based Tools: Mobile applications and online platforms can facilitate tracking mental health status, using reminders for self-care and reflections on mental wellness.
